Newark, NJ
see the full file on NJ Transit| No experience needed | Bus Operator: you qualify for the training programme at 21 or older, with fewer than five points on your driving record and either a non-provisional NJ driver's licence held for the last three years, an NJ CDL permit, or a full CDL from NJ, NY or PA. No high school diploma requirement is stated and no CDL is needed - NJ Transit will help you get the permit. RESIDENCY: NJ Transit adheres to the NJ First Act, New Jersey's residency requirement for public employees. |

| Paid training | NJ Transit fully trains and certifies every bus operator in-house, including helping candidates who have no CDL permit obtain one. Signing bonus scales inversely with what you bring: up to $6,000 with a full CDL, up to $3,000 with only a permit, and still up to $3,000 if NJ Transit has to get you the permit. No repayment or clawback clause is published. |
| Pension | Bus Operators get a pension plan plus a 457 tax-deferred savings plan, and continued medical benefits after meeting full retirement eligibility - retiree healthcare being the rarer half of that. NJ Transit does not publish the plan name or formula on the recruitment page; most NJ Transit staff are in New Jersey's Public Employees' Retirement System. |
